I've paid to leave extra cars at Sage Creek Campground pretty successfully. However some events some years they're pretty big sticklers for everyone in the car showing up at the same time, and getting back in and out can be a pain. If its a matter of hours, it's usually worth having people wait / taking time off to make it work out.

If it's the side content you love maybe its time to switch to a Yakuza game. They did a soft reboot recently with Like a Dragon to make them more jrpg (specifically Dragon Quest) inspired, they're absolutely jam packed full of quirky side content. Yakuza: Like a Dragon is under $20, and has gotten under $10 during sales.
